Chordate Expands Follow-Up Study PM010 with Key University Clinic in Switzerland

Chordate is adding a 12th study clinic to the post-market surveillance study for migraine treatment as Inselspital, Universitätsklinik für Neurologie, in Bern (CH) has received ethical approval to join the study. The principal investigator at the clinic is Prof. Dr. Christoph Schankin, a widely respected opinion leader both nationally and internationally.

"The PM010 study is progressing well, with approximately 40 percent of the maximum number of patients currently recruited. One of the study's goals is to obtain as broad an overview as possible of different markets and healthcare models, which is why it is important that our new focus market, Switzerland, is also represented in the study. Inselspital in Bern is also an important reference clinic for Neurolite, our Swiss distributor," says Anders Weilandt, CEO of Chordate.

PM010 is an ongoing open clinical post-market surveillance to monitor long-term outcomes and safety of Ozilia® in patients with chronic migraine under routine clinical care. The study is designed to recruit up to 200 patients and is being conducted at 12 clinics across four European countries, with a follow-up period of 12 months. Data from this study will be reported at intervals and also be used to refine recommendations for the clinical treatment regimen.
